Ali Kazim, a multifaceted individual with a penchant for the performing arts, was ushered into this world on April 26, 1973, in the vibrant neighborhood of Nørrebro, Denmark.
As an accomplished actor and director, Kazim has made a significant mark on the entertainment industry, leaving an indelible impression on audiences with his captivating performances in a diverse range of projects.
One of his most notable roles was in the critically acclaimed film "Adam's Apples" (2005),a thought-provoking drama that showcased his remarkable acting prowess.
In addition to his work in film, Kazim has also made a name for himself in the realm of television, with his direction of the critically acclaimed series "Journey to Saturn" (2008) earning widespread recognition.
Furthermore, his early work in the industry included the 1999 film "Pizza King", a comedy that showcased his versatility as a performer.
Throughout his illustrious career, Ali Kazim has consistently demonstrated his ability to adapt to a wide range of roles and genres, solidifying his position as a talented and respected figure in the world of entertainment.
